What they do

A Building and General Maintenance Technician performs building maintenance and appliance repairs for an apartment complex, housing division, residential center or business, as directed by a property manager.

Job Description

Royal Oak is looking for a Maintenance Operator D. This position is responsible for performing a wide range of repair tasks including maintenance and repairs on various pieces of manufacturing equipment. The hours for this position are Monday - Friday, 2:45pm - 3:00am and other hours as needed for call in.
Position Requirements/Qualifications:
High School Diploma or equivalent preferred
Physical Requirements and Work Environment:
Basic welding and cutting skills Basic mechanical or electrical troubleshooting skills with assistance Able to assist in parts replacement including changing of sprockets, swapping motors, etc. Basic electrical/controls troubleshooting ability Ability to perform all TPM tasks Ability to routinely complete PM checklist Royal Oak Enterprises, LLC is an equal opportunity employer.
